Expert Review

Starting your day at 3:30 AM might not be for everyone, but for those who thrive in early hours, Staples offers a role. The Warehouse Material Handler position involves loading and unloading products, which can be physically demanding. Expect to lift and stack items consistently throughout your shift.

The pay is competitive at up to $20.70/hour, along with benefits like 401(k) matching and paid time off, decent gig for part-time work. However, the early start time and physical nature of the job may not appeal to all job seekers. It’s if you can handle the workload before applying.

While the role offers flexibility with no weekend shifts, it’s primarily suited for those comfortable with manual labor. If you’re looking for something more than just a job, this position may not provide much in terms of career growth. Overall, it’s for extra income, but not without its challenges.
